摘要 在人工智能应用开发中,实时通信是提升用户体验的关键。Server-Sent Events (SSE)作为一种轻量级的服务器推送技术,为MCP服务器提供了高效的实时通信能力。本文将深入探讨如何开发MCP SSE服务器,包括服务器架构、路由配置、工具集成和调试方法,为开发者提供完整的实践指南。 1. SSE服务器架构 1.1 整体架构 1.2 功能架构 mindmap root((SSE服务器)) 服务器管理 服务器实例 路由配置 连接管理 工具集成 工具注册 功能实现 资源管理 实时通信 事件推送 消息处理 状态管理